First off, (and i can't stress this enough), you gotta really understand what you already have. I mean, really understand. Like, a full inventory. What software are you using? What hardware? Who's using what? Where's all your data stored?

How to Integrate Managed IT Services with Existing Systems in NYC - managed it security services provider

    It's more than just knowing you have a "computer". Think about the licenses, the ages of your machines, every little detail. If you don't know what you have, you're basically building a house on sand, ya know?


    Then, you need to find a managed IT services provider (MSP) in NYC that gets you. They should be able to speak your language, not just geek-speak. Ask them, straight up, "How do you plan to integrate with my current setup?" Don't settle for vague answers. They should have a clear plan, and be prepared to explain it in a way that doesn't make your eyes glaze over. Like, can they work with the software you're already using? Are they familiar with your specific industry's needs? NYC is unique; a good MSP understands that.

    Communication is key. Like, seriously key. Before, during, and after the integration. Make sure they're keeping you in the loop about everything. Are they migrating data smoothly? Are they training your staff on new systems? Are they being responsive when (and let's be honest, when, not if) things go wrong? A good MSP is like a partner, not just some tech support hotline you call when the wifi dies.


    Don't be afraid to negotiate! MSPs usually offer different service packages. Figure out what you really need, and don't pay for stuff you won't use. (Unless it's, like, a really good deal, then maybe). And make sure the contract is clear about responsibilities, service level agreements (SLAs), and what happens if things go south.
